Which of the following is not true about SNPs?
 a. They are defined as genetic variants in which a single nucleotide has been exchanged for another.
  b. Sometimes SNPs do not affect the end protein product.
  c. SNPs are identified by their codon name, e.g., UUC.
  d. The variants can have profound effects on protein function.

According to the American College of Allergy, Asthma & Immunology, more than 50 million Americans have some kind of food allergy. Food allergies affect between 4 and 6% of children, and 4% of adults, according to the CDC. The most common food allergies include shellfish, peanuts, walnuts, fish, eggs, milk, and soy.
